2
0

Imakefile.tmpl 5.7 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174175176177178179180181182183184185
  1. XCOMM $XConsortium: Imakefile.tmpl /main/8 1996/10/30 18:57:11 rws $
  2. /*
  3. * Master Imakefile to be included in the Imakefile of the help subdir of
  4. * each locale.
  5. * The list of volumes to be built for each locale is triggered by the related
  6. * macros to be defined in the local Imakefile.
  7. */
  8. SDLDIR = ../help-sdl
  9. #if UseNSGMLS
  10. DBENV = LANG=$(LANG) SGML_SEARCH_PATH=".:.."
  11. #else
  12. DBENV = LANG=$(LANG)
  13. #endif
  14. #ifdef HasAppmanager
  15. APPMANAGER_SRCS = \
  16. Appmanager/GEntity.sgm Appmanager/TOC.sgm \
  17. Appmanager/Home.sgm Appmanager/Tasks.sgm \
  18. Appmanager/MetaInfo.sgm Appmanager/book.sgm \
  19. Appmanager/Ref.sgm
  20. MakeSdlVolume(Appmanager,$(SDLDIR),$(DBENV),$(DBOPTS),$(APPMANAGER_SRCS))
  21. #endif
  22. #ifdef HasAppBuilder
  23. APPBUILDER_SRCS = \
  24. AppBuilder/Concepts.sgm AppBuilder/MetaInfo.sgm AppBuilder/book.sgm \
  25. AppBuilder/GEntity.sgm AppBuilder/Ref.sgm \
  26. AppBuilder/Home.sgm AppBuilder/Tasks.sgm
  27. MakeSdlVolume(AppBuilder,$(SDLDIR),$(DBENV),$(DBOPTS),$(APPBUILDER_SRCS))
  28. #endif
  29. #ifdef HasCalculator
  30. CALCULATOR_SRCS = \
  31. Calculator/GEntity.sgm Calculator/Ref.sgm Calculator/book.sgm \
  32. Calculator/Home.sgm Calculator/TOC.sgm \
  33. Calculator/MetaInfo.sgm Calculator/Tasks.sgm
  34. MakeSdlVolume(Calculator,$(SDLDIR),$(DBENV),$(DBOPTS),$(CALCULATOR_SRCS))
  35. #endif
  36. #ifdef HasCalendar
  37. CALENDAR_SRCS = \
  38. Calendar/Appendix.sgm Calendar/MetaInfo.sgm Calendar/Tasks.sgm \
  39. Calendar/GEntity.sgm Calendar/Ref.sgm Calendar/book.sgm \
  40. Calendar/Home.sgm Calendar/TOC.sgm
  41. MakeSdlVolume(Calendar,$(SDLDIR),$(DBENV),$(DBOPTS),$(CALENDAR_SRCS))
  42. #endif
  43. #ifdef HasCreatAct
  44. CREATACT_SRCS = \
  45. CreatAct/GEntity.sgm CreatAct/Ref.sgm CreatAct/book.sgm \
  46. CreatAct/Home.sgm CreatAct/TOC.sgm \
  47. CreatAct/MetaInfo.sgm CreatAct/Tasks.sgm
  48. MakeSdlVolume(CreatAct,$(SDLDIR),$(DBENV),$(DBOPTS),$(CREATACT_SRCS))
  49. #endif
  50. #ifdef HasFPanel
  51. FPANEL_SRCS = \
  52. FPanel/Appendix.sgm FPanel/MetaInfo.sgm FPanel/Using.sgm \
  53. FPanel/GEntity.sgm FPanel/Ref.sgm FPanel/book.sgm \
  54. FPanel/Home.sgm FPanel/TOC.sgm
  55. MakeSdlVolume(FPanel,$(SDLDIR),$(DBENV),$(DBOPTS),$(FPANEL_SRCS))
  56. #endif
  57. #ifdef HasFilemgr
  58. FILEMGR_SRCS = \
  59. Filemgr/Concepts.sgm Filemgr/Messages.sgm Filemgr/TOC.sgm \
  60. Filemgr/GEntity.sgm Filemgr/MetaInfo.sgm Filemgr/Tasks.sgm \
  61. Filemgr/Home.sgm Filemgr/Ref.sgm Filemgr/book.sgm
  62. MakeSdlVolume(Filemgr,$(SDLDIR),$(DBENV),$(DBOPTS),$(FILEMGR_SRCS))
  63. #endif
  64. #ifdef HasHelp4Help
  65. HELP4HELP_SRCS = \
  66. Help4Help/Appendix.sgm Help4Help/Ref.sgm \
  67. Help4Help/Concepts.sgm Help4Help/TOC.sgm \
  68. Help4Help/GEntity.sgm Help4Help/Tasks.sgm \
  69. Help4Help/Home.sgm Help4Help/book.sgm \
  70. Help4Help/MetaInfo.sgm
  71. MakeSdlVolume(Help4Help,$(SDLDIR),$(DBENV),$(DBOPTS),$(HELP4HELP_SRCS))
  72. #endif
  73. #ifdef HasIconed
  74. ICONED_SRCS = \
  75. Iconed/Concepts.sgm Iconed/MetaInfo.sgm Iconed/Tasks.sgm \
  76. Iconed/GEntity.sgm Iconed/Ref.sgm Iconed/book.sgm \
  77. Iconed/Home.sgm Iconed/TOC.sgm
  78. MakeSdlVolume(Iconed,$(SDLDIR),$(DBENV),$(DBOPTS),$(ICONED_SRCS))
  79. #endif
  80. #ifdef HasInfomgr
  81. INFOMGR_SRCS = \
  82. Infomgr/Home.sgm Infomgr/Ref.sgm \
  83. Infomgr/MetaInfo.sgm Infomgr/book.sgm
  84. MakeSdlVolume(Infomgr,$(SDLDIR),$(DBENV),$(DBOPTS),$(INFOMGR_SRCS))
  85. #endif
  86. #ifdef HasIntromgr
  87. INTROMGR_SRCS = \
  88. Intromgr/Appendix.sgm Intromgr/Home.sgm Intromgr/Overview.sgm \
  89. Intromgr/GEntity.sgm Intromgr/Keyboard.sgm Intromgr/Windows.sgm \
  90. Intromgr/Help.sgm Intromgr/MetaInfo.sgm Intromgr/book.sgm
  91. MakeSdlVolume(Intromgr,$(SDLDIR),$(DBENV),$(DBOPTS),$(INTROMGR_SRCS))
  92. #endif
  93. #ifdef HasLibDtPrint
  94. LIBDTPRINT_SRCS = \
  95. LibDtPrint/GEntity.sgm LibDtPrint/Home.sgm LibDtPrint/MetaInfo.sgm \
  96. LibDtPrint/book.sgm LibDtPrint/Ref.sgm
  97. MakeSdlVolume(LibDtPrint,$(SDLDIR),$(DBENV),$(DBOPTS),$(LIBDTPRINT_SRCS))
  98. #endif
  99. #ifdef HasLoginmgr
  100. LOGINMGR_SRCS = \
  101. Loginmgr/Concepts.sgm Loginmgr/Ref.sgm Loginmgr/book.sgm \
  102. Loginmgr/Home.sgm Loginmgr/TOC.sgm \
  103. Loginmgr/MetaInfo.sgm Loginmgr/Tasks.sgm
  104. MakeSdlVolume(Loginmgr,$(SDLDIR),$(DBENV),$(DBOPTS),$(LOGINMGR_SRCS))
  105. #endif
  106. #ifdef HasMailer
  107. MAILER_SRCS = \
  108. Mailer/Messages.sgm Mailer/TOC.sgm \
  109. Mailer/GEntity.sgm Mailer/MetaInfo.sgm Mailer/Tasks.sgm \
  110. Mailer/Home.sgm Mailer/Ref.sgm Mailer/book.sgm
  111. MakeSdlVolume(Mailer,$(SDLDIR),$(DBENV),$(DBOPTS),$(MAILER_SRCS))
  112. #endif
  113. #ifdef HasPrintmgr
  114. PRINTMGR_SRCS = \
  115. Printmgr/GEntity.sgm Printmgr/Ref.sgm Printmgr/book.sgm \
  116. Printmgr/Home.sgm Printmgr/TOC.sgm \
  117. Printmgr/MetaInfo.sgm Printmgr/Tasks.sgm
  118. MakeSdlVolume(Printmgr,$(SDLDIR),$(DBENV),$(DBOPTS),$(PRINTMGR_SRCS))
  119. #endif
  120. #ifdef HasPrnSetup
  121. PRNSETUP_SRCS = \
  122. PrnSetup/GEntity.sgm PrnSetup/Home.sgm PrnSetup/MetaInfo.sgm \
  123. PrnSetup/book.sgm PrnSetup/prnset.sgm
  124. MakeSdlVolume(PrnSetup,$(SDLDIR),$(DBENV),$(DBOPTS),$(PRNSETUP_SRCS))
  125. #endif
  126. #ifdef HasStylemgr
  127. STYLEMGR_SRCS = \
  128. Stylemgr/Concepts.sgm Stylemgr/MetaInfo.sgm Stylemgr/Tasks.sgm \
  129. Stylemgr/GEntity.sgm Stylemgr/Ref.sgm Stylemgr/book.sgm \
  130. Stylemgr/Home.sgm Stylemgr/TOC.sgm
  131. MakeSdlVolume(Stylemgr,$(SDLDIR),$(DBENV),$(DBOPTS),$(STYLEMGR_SRCS))
  132. #endif
  133. #ifdef HasTerminal
  134. TERMINAL_SRCS = \
  135. Terminal/GEntity.sgm Terminal/Ref.sgm Terminal/book.sgm \
  136. Terminal/Home.sgm Terminal/TOC.sgm \
  137. Terminal/MetaInfo.sgm Terminal/Tasks.sgm
  138. MakeSdlVolume(Terminal,$(SDLDIR),$(DBENV),$(DBOPTS),$(TERMINAL_SRCS))
  139. #endif
  140. #ifdef HasTextedit
  141. TEXTEDIT_SRCS = \
  142. Textedit/GEntity.sgm Textedit/Ref.sgm Textedit/book.sgm \
  143. Textedit/Home.sgm Textedit/TOC.sgm \
  144. Textedit/MetaInfo.sgm Textedit/Tasks.sgm
  145. MakeSdlVolume(Textedit,$(SDLDIR),$(DBENV),$(DBOPTS),$(TEXTEDIT_SRCS))
  146. #endif